Description

LOCATION Boughton Hall is a luxury retirement village set in four and a half acres of beautiful conservation area, perfectly situated for local facilities, including a parade of shops and Heath Lane Medical Centre. The vibrant city of Chester, with all its additional amenities and travel links, is also very close at just under a mile away . 

ACCOMODATION Entrance hall with fully shelved built-in store cupboard and tank; spacious lounge with French doors opening onto a patio area; fully-fitted kitchen with integrated appliances (including oven/microwave, dishwasher, washer-dryer, fridge-freezer hob, extractor fan) large bedroom with floor- to-ceiling modern fitted wardrobes; separate bathroom with large walk-in shower. All carpets, curtains, blinds and light fittings included. 

KITCHEN 11' 6" x 9' 11" (3.51m x 3.02m)  

LOUNGE/DINING 15' 7" x 16' 6" (4.75m x 5.03m)  

BEDROOM 20' 0" x 13' 11" (6.1m x 4.24m)  

OUTSIDE Boughton Hall has extensive gardens for use by all apartment Owners and Occupiers. These include parking areas, gardens, patio area, walkways and owners' vegetable garden with raised beds. 

SERVICE CHARGE AND GROUND RENT A service charge, currently £616.92 per month/ £7,403.04 annually is payable. This covers external building maintenance, buildings insurance, external cleaning of apartment windows, communal area maintenance and running expenses, refuse collection, garden and grounds maintenance, daily concierge service, 24 hour on-site staffing and 1.5 hours domestic help per week.
In addition, ground rent of £350 per annum, doubling every 25 years from the commencement date of the lease (01/01/2009), is payable to the freeholder. 

EVENT FEES WHEN LEAVING OR SELLING THE PROPERTY A Deferred Development Payment of 3%,4% or 5% of the selling price (occupancy of up to 1 year, 1 to 2 years, and over 2 years respectively) is payable to the freeholder, ERL (Chester) Limited, when leaving or selling the property. A Sales Administration Fee for the sale of 1.8% of the selling price (including vat at 20%) of the selling price is also payable to the freeholder. Further information is available from the sales team or the website,

ENERGY PERFORMANCE Energy efficiency rating 74%; environmental impact 1.8 tonnes of CO2 per annum (average household 6 tonnes per annum) A copy of the full Energy Performance Certificate is available on request. 

OTHER The pictures are of show apartments and not of property itself.
All properties are leasehold and subject to ground rent/service charges. Event fees apply on any disposal.
